Abstract:The 2018, Mw 6.6 Hokkaido Eastern Iburi earthquake in Japan triggered over 10,000 landsliding in an area spanning about 500 km2, altering the local topography and leading to the accumulation of loose deposits on hillslopes and in valleys. However, a comprehensive post-seismic landslide inventory and an assessment of topographic changes are lacking, hindering a quantitative hazard assessment.
